A session of eight tunes by the trio of Oscar Peterson, Ray Brown and Milt Jackson recorded live at the Blue Note November 24-26, 1998.
The Very Tall Band consists of the three jazz giants Oscar Peterson, Milt Jackson and Ray Brown, as well as the young drummer Karriem Riggins. This live album was recorded on November 24-26, 1998 at The Blue Note Jazz Club in New York City. The three giants had previously played together only sporadically and rarely live. Perhaps that's why there was a relaxed atmosphere of mutual respect with plenty of room for individual solos. However, the combo is at its best when all together actually inspire the audience.
The recording was done entirely in DSD, which gives it great authenticity. Unfortunately, it was not possible to post-process DSD at a high level when it was first released, and this is exactly what Winston MA has taken with the Ultra-HD in 32-bit mastering. The result is a relaxed live recording with a successful combination of single microphones and natural room reproduction with a clapping audience.
"Oscar Peterson's landmark meeting with Milt Jackson in the mid-'60s produced the very successful studio date Very Tall. They've played and recorded together on a number of occasions since then, joined by Ray Brown more often than not, but these live tracks recorded at the Blue Note are among their most satisfying sessions. Peterson continues his strong comeback from the serious stroke that he suffered in 1993, replacing his once ferocious tempos with an uncanny lyricism. Brown's introduction to "Blues for JR" and his bass solo medley are superb, while Jackson remains a master of the blues. The finale "Caravan" features drummer Karriem Riggins and brings the session to a thunderous climax. Highly Recommended" - Ken Dryden, allaboutjazz.com

Ultra High Definition 32-Bit Mastering is a proprietary ultra-high-quality mastering system. This leading-edge system has achieved unprecedented sonority and musicality, reproducing as closely as possible the sound of the original master tape! This format employs what is currently the highest attainable resolution bit depth (word length) in the professional audio field, i.e. 32-bit. 32-bit resolution makes possible maximized, undistorted dynamics, and the lowest noise floor, allowing even the quietest musical information to be heard more clearly. This breakthrough results from the development, through years of experience and application of advanced digital technology, of a sophisticated A/D and D/A processing system.
Ultra HD 32-Bit Mastering does not specify a sampling rate; this allows flexibility in meticulously choosing the appropriate bandwidth for a particular recording. The higher the sampling rate -- for example, 192 kHz -- the greater the bandwidth. However, merely employing the greatest bandwidth may not guarantee the ultimate sound. With some recordings, a lower sampling rate -- 96 or 176 kHz -- may offer better musicality and more homogeneous harmonics. This determination requires careful and discerning auditioning and professional judgment. In the end, the human being's hearing and emotions should be the final arbiter, rather than the print-out of testing equipment or technical measurements.
Recognizing these variables, FIM nevertheless tries to use 32-bit depth and 192 kHz bandwidth whenever the original analog master is at hand. Alternatively, if the original recording is on 24/96, the 32/96 may eventually be used to maintain the integrity of the sonority particular to that recording. With this flexibility, First Impression Music believes that preeminent sound is only achievable when the chemistry of the recording, mastering, glass-stamper making, replication, and quality control is right.
